Rare amygutman Posted May 14, 2019 #8 Share Posted May 14, 2019 The "celebration" cakes are well-intended, and certainly great if you like more whipped-cream type frosting. However...if you talk to the guest services desk, you can pre-order a specific dessert that is more to your liking. Not liking chocolate and not eating dairy, my hubby didn't want to order and waste a standard anniversary cake (same as birthday cake), so he arranged a "fruit-cake" for me....almond tuiles, fresh fruit drizzled with chocolate sauce spelling "happy birthday" - it was lovely and personal.
